软件开发平台概述

从基础概念到实际应用,全面解析现代软件开发的核心工具

什么是软件开发平台?

软件开发平台是为开发者提供代码编写、调试、测试、部署等一站式服务的环境或系统。它不仅包括编程语言和工具链,还可能包含集成开发环境(IDE)、版本控制系统、持续集成/持续交付(CI/CD)管道等。

简单来说,它就像一个“工作台”,让开发者能更高效地构建和管理应用程序。

常见的软件开发平台分类

根据不同的用途和目标用户,软件开发平台可以分为以下几类:

平台类型 特点 适用场景
Web开发平台 支持HTML/CSS/JavaScript,常用于构建网页应用 前端开发、后端开发、全栈开发
移动开发平台 支持iOS和Android开发,如React Native、Flutter 移动应用开发、跨平台项目
云原生平台 基于云计算的开发和部署环境,如AWS、Azure、Google Cloud 微服务架构、容器化、Serverless
低代码/无代码平台 通过可视化界面进行开发,无需写大量代码 快速原型设计、非技术人员使用

软件开发平台的核心功能

一个优秀的软件开发平台通常具备以下功能:

  • 代码编辑器:提供语法高亮、自动补全、错误检查等功能
  • 版本控制:集成Git等工具,方便团队协作
  • 调试工具:支持断点调试、性能分析等
  • 部署与发布:一键部署到服务器或云平台
  • 依赖管理:自动处理第三方库和模块
微信咨询